JOB SUMMARY
-
Responsible for cleaning, sterilizing and assembling equipment, supplies and instruments.
-
-
DUTIES AND 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S
- Cleans, sterilizes and assembles equipment, supplies and instruments.
- Decontaminates surgical instruments, container syringes, surgical linen and equipment.
- Prepares packs of supplies and instruments.
- Prepares control system for supplies processed.
- Places sterilized items in proper storage area after processing.
- Performs other assigned duties as needed.
- Good mechanical aptitude, with ability to troubleshoot and work independently.
- Must have the ability to identify all surgical instruments immediately to respond to emergency situations which may develop in the Operating Room.
- Must demonstrate competence in the assembly and preparation of complex instrument trays for a variety of surgical cases and do so in a minimal amount of time during urgent or emergency procedures. (10-20 min. maximum).

EDUCATION/LICENSE/ CERTIFICATIONS/OTHER REQUIREMENTS
-
Minimum requirement:
-
High school graduate or GED equivalent.
-
Operating Room Technician certification or training
-
One year post operating room/central service experience
-
-
Preferred qualifications:
-
Operating Room Technician certification or Central Supply Aide experience
-
Certification Board for Sterile Processing and Distribution (CBSPD) and/or International Association of Healthcare Central Service Materiel Management (IAHCSMM) Operating Room Technician certification

WORKING ENVIRONMENT
-
Constantly works near moving mechanical parts
-
Constantly exposed to blood and/or body fluids and infection.
-
Occasionally exposed to toxic or caustic chemicals
-
Occasionally exposed to risk of radiation
-
The noise level in the work environment is usually moderate.
-
-
PHYSICAL DEMANDS
-
Frequently required to stand; walk; sit
-
Constantly use hands to finger, handle, or feel
-
Constantly reach with hands and arms: climb or balance; stoop, kneel, crouch, or crawl; talk or hear and taste or smell.
-
Frequently lift and or move up to 25 pounds, and occasionally lift and/or move up to 50 pounds.
-
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, distance vision, color vision, peripheral vision, and depth perception
